Rockwell Advises Disconnecting Internet-Facing ICS Devices Amid Cyber Threats

May 22, 2024 ICS Security / Vulnerability
Rockwell Automation is urging its customers to disconnect all industrial control systems (ICSs) not meant to be connected to the public-facing internet to mitigate unauthorized or malicious cyber activity. The company  said  it's issuing the advisory due to "heightened geopolitical tensions and adversarial cyber activity globally." To that end, customers are required to take immediate action to determine whether they have devices that are accessible over the internet and, if so, cut off connectivity for those that are not meant to be left exposed. "Users should never configure their assets to be directly connected to the public-facing internet," Rockwell Automation further added. "Removing that connectivity as a proactive step reduces attack surface and can immediately reduce exposure to unauthorized and malicious cyber activity from external threat actors." GHOSTENGINE Exploits Vulnerable Drivers to Disable EDRs in Cryptojacking Attack

May 22, 2024 Cryptojacking / Malware
Cybersecurity researchers have discovered a new cryptojacking campaign that employs vulnerable drivers to disable known security solutions (EDRs) and thwart detection in what's called a Bring Your Own Vulnerable Driver ( BYOVD ) attack. Elastic Security Labs is tracking the campaign under the name REF4578 and the primary payload as GHOSTENGINE. Previous research from Chinese cybersecurity firm Antiy Labs has codenamed the activity as HIDDEN SHOVEL. "GHOSTENGINE leverages vulnerable drivers to terminate and delete known EDR agents that would likely interfere with the deployed and well-known coin miner," Elastic researchers Salim Bitam, Samir Bousseaden, Terrance DeJesus, and Andrew Pease said . "This campaign involved an uncommon amount of complexity to ensure both the installation and persistence of the XMRig miner." MS Exchange Server Flaws Exploited to Deploy Keylogger in Targeted Attacks

May 22, 2024 Vulnerability / Data Breach
An unknown threat actor is exploiting known security flaws in Microsoft Exchange Server to deploy a keylogger malware in attacks targeting entities in Africa and the Middle East. Russian cybersecurity firm Positive Technologies said it identified over 30 victims spanning government agencies, banks, IT companies, and educational institutions. The first-ever compromise dates back to 2021. "This keylogger was collecting account credentials into a file accessible via a special path from the internet," the company  said  in a report published last week. Countries targeted by the intrusion set include Russia, the U.A.E., Kuwait, Oman, Niger, Nigeria, Ethiopia, Mauritius, Jordan, and Lebanon. The attack chains commence with the exploitation of  ProxyShell flaws  (CVE-2021-34473, CVE-2021-34523, and CVE-2021-31207) that were originally patched by Microsoft in May 2021. Zoom Adopts NIST-Approved Post-Quantum End-to-End Encryption for Meetings

May 22, 2024 Encryption / Quantum Computing
Popular enterprise services provider Zoom has announced the rollout of post-quantum end-to-end encryption (E2EE) for Zoom Meetings, with support for Zoom Phone and Zoom Rooms coming in the future. "As adversarial threats become more sophisticated, so does the need to safeguard user data," the company  said  in a statement. "With the launch of post-quantum E2EE, we are doubling down on security and providing leading-edge features for users to help protect their data." Zoom's post-quantum E2EE uses  Kyber-768 , which aims at security roughly equivalent to AES-192. Kyber was  chosen  by the U.S. Department of Commerce's National Institute of Standards and Technology (NIST) in July 2022 as the quantum-resistant cryptographic algorithm for general encryption. Critical Veeam Backup Enterprise Manager Flaw Allows Authentication Bypass

May 22, 2024 Enterprise Security / Vulnerability
Users of Veeam Backup Enterprise Manager are being urged to update to the latest version following the discovery of a critical security flaw that could permit an adversary to bypass authentication protections. Tracked as  CVE-2024-29849  (CVSS score: 9.8), the  vulnerability  could allow an unauthenticated attacker to log in to the Veeam Backup Enterprise Manager web interface as any user. The company has also disclosed three other shortcomings impacting the same product - CVE-2024-29850  (CVSS score: 8.8), which allows account takeover via NTLM relay CVE-2024-29851  (CVSS score: 7.2), which allows a privileged user to steal NTLM hashes of a Veeam Backup Enterprise Manager service account if it's not configured to run as the default Local System account CVE-2024-29852  (CVSS score: 2.7), which allows a privileged user to read backup session logs All the flaws have been addressed in version 12.1.2.172. Critical GitHub Enterprise Server Flaw Allows Authentication Bypass

May 21, 2024 Vulnerability / Software Development
GitHub has rolled out fixes to address a maximum severity flaw in the GitHub Enterprise Server (GHES) that could allow an attacker to bypass authentication protections. Tracked as  CVE-2024-4985  (CVSS score: 10.0), the issue could permit unauthorized access to an instance without requiring prior authentication. "On instances that use SAML single sign-on (SSO) authentication with the optional encrypted assertions feature, an attacker could forge a SAML response to provision and/or gain access to a user with administrator privileges," the company said in an advisory. GHES is a self-hosted platform for software development, allowing organizations to store and build software using Git version control as well as automate the deployment pipeline. The issue impacts all versions of GHES prior to 3.13.0 and has been  addressed  in versions 3.9.15, 3.10.12, 3.11.10 and 3.12.4. Malware Delivery via Cloud Services Exploits Unicode Trick to Deceive Users

May 21, 2024 Cloud Security / Data Security
A new attack campaign dubbed  CLOUD#REVERSER  has been observed leveraging legitimate cloud storage services like Google Drive and Dropbox to stage malicious payloads. "The VBScript and PowerShell scripts in the CLOUD#REVERSER inherently involves command-and-control-like activities by using Google Drive and Dropbox as staging platforms to manage file uploads and downloads," Securonix researchers Den Iuzvyk, Tim Peck, and Oleg Kolesnikov  said  in a report shared with The Hacker News. "The scripts are designed to fetch files that match specific patterns, suggesting they are waiting for commands or scripts placed in Google Drive or Dropbox." The starting point of the attack chain is a phishing email bearing a ZIP archive file, which contains an executable that masquerades as a Microsoft Excel file. SolarMarker Malware Evolves to Resist Takedown Attempts with Multi-Tiered Infrastructure

May 21, 2024 Data Breach / Malware
The persistent threat actors behind the  SolarMarker  information-stealing malware have established a multi-tiered infrastructure to complicate law enforcement takedown efforts, new findings from Recorded Future show. "The core of SolarMarker's operations is its layered infrastructure, which consists of at least two clusters: a primary one for active operations and a secondary one likely used for testing new strategies or targeting specific regions or industries," the company  said  in a report published last week. "This separation enhances the malware's ability to adapt and respond to countermeasures, making it particularly difficult to eradicate." SolarMarker , known by the names Deimos, Jupyter Infostealer, Polazert, and Yellow Cockatoo, is a sophisticated threat that has  exhibited a continuous evolution  since its emergence in September 2020.
